How this is measured

Famewise generates the category-level questions consumers ask AI assistants, then asks them to current OpenAI GPT, Anthropic Claude and Google Gemini models — each question with web search on and off. An extraction model records every brand named in every answer, the position of its first mention, and the sentiment toward it. Brands are ranked by visibility: the share of this category's answers that name them at least once. Share of mentions is a different cut of the same data — each brand's slice of every brand mention in the category. Every number reflects the latest scheduled run.
